Welcome aboard! Quick note for on-call: the Inkfall markdown rendering pipeline runs as three stages — parse, sanitize, render. If the sanitize stage stalls, restart it before touching the render workers, or you'll double-queue documents. The restart tool needs the pipeline's recovery account, which you probably haven't set up yet. To unlock it, use the passphrase below.

unlock words, fafog-tajop: fendor-kasix

## Deploy step 6 — Sign your plugin

Graphtrace (the dependency graph visualizer) refuses unsigned plugins as of v3. Build your bundle, then sign the manifest with the platform deploy key — not your personal key. The registry checks the signature at upload and again at load time; mismatches fail closed with no retry. Plugin authors external to Orvell Labs get the shared partner deploy key, rotated quarterly. For the current cycle, sign against the key shown below.

deploy key for kagup-bawig: bky9_ZMq28eTw9

Subject: Matchwell handover — GC pauses

Hi,

Quick handover before I'm out. The Matchwell matching service has been showing GC pauses over 400ms during evening peaks. We shipped a heap-tuning change in release 3.12 that cut pauses roughly in half, but keep an eye on the Pausewatch dashboard tonight. If pauses spike again, roll back to 3.11 — the playbook is in the runbook folder. To deploy either build, sign the artifact with the key below.

rollout seal: bky13_xktdH9qi728Bp

**FAQ: First-Aid Room (Ground Floor, Holloway Wing)**

The first-aid room is next to the lift lobby and is kept locked outside staffed hours. Trained first aiders are listed on the noticeboard opposite. Facilities desk staff may open the room for any genuine need and must log each entry in the wall folder. The door keypad accepts the current access code, shown below.

staff pass of badup-kawig = bdg-TYN-3

### Step 4: Configure health checks — Lanternbridge deploys

The load balancer probes /healthz every ten seconds; two consecutive failures pull a node from rotation. New team members: make sure HEALTHCHECK_PORT matches the app port in .env, or the balancer will drain healthy nodes. The health endpoint also verifies the internal auth key, which is set on the next line.

env line for fahip-tawip: RELAY_SECRET3=cd7